    S14 Road Legal Track / Race / Drift Car

    A fresh out the box Nissan 200SX with 78,000 miles that’s never been raced, drifted or rallied. Only 600 road miles since it was converted to a track car. The rebuilt engine has only just been run in and the chassis has been fully seam welded, along with an MSA approved Custom Cages 6 point weld in cage. The build started in 2012 with a clean, low mileage, rust free S14 200SX. The original owner intended to use this as a first step into racing, but his plans changed and I bought it as a partially complete project. 10 years later and it’s finally finished!

    The engine was fully stripped and rebuilt using fresh bearings, rings, guides, and gaskets in preparation for racing. It’s running in a low state of tune with a standard turbo but could easily be uprated with a bigger turbo and remap. I’ve installed an uprated stage 3 clutch and flywheel + newly rebuilt 300ZX Z31 gearbox as the standard boxes on these tend to detonate on track! The car has been set up for racing with a 1.5 way diff running a 4.1 ratio and brand new 6 pot callipers up front with Z32 rears. If you wanted to take it drifting, it has a hydraulic handbrake and the diff can be converted to 2 way. There’s not many left that are this tidy, and I bet there’s not another one that’s only done 600 miles since a full rebuild. MOT until May 2025. Small spares package including catalyst, discs, suspension arms, coil packs, spark plugs and sill panels.

    Chassis
    • Start point was rust free, undamaged low mileage (77k miles) S14 road car
    • Stripped and fully seam welded
    • Rear sill had full professional rust repair in May 2024
    • Custom Cages National Spec MS UK Compliant 6 point weld in cage
    • Repainted white with orange A-Tech 17” wheels
    • Lightweight rear screen and rear windows


    Running Gear
    • SR20DET stripped, refreshed and rebuilt with new rings, bearings, gaskets etc. only done 600 running in miles since rebuild.
    • Horsham Developments Stage 1a chip + Standard ECU in spares package
    • Front Mount Intercooler
    • Custom 3” stainless steel exhaust by Alpha Fabrication
    • New high capacity radiator
    • High flow billet intake plenum
    • Oil catch can
    • Freshly rebuilt Z31 300ZX gearbox with Stage 3 competition clutch and flywheel
    • Nismo GT 1.5 way 4.083 ratio differential
    • New HiSpec 6 pot front brakes with 356mm discs + Z32 rear brakes and Z32 master cylinder
    • Custom braided brake lines run internally with brake bias adjuster
    • BC Racing 1 way adjustable coil overs
    • New braided fuel lines



    Interior
    • Cobra Sebring Pro driver’s seat with 6 point Luke harness
    • Cobra Sebring Pro passenger seat with 4 point OMP harness
    • Lightened loom with Cartek battery isolator and kill switch
    • Plumbed in fire extinguisher
    • Hydraulic handbrake and brake bias adjuster
    • Quick release OMP steering wheel


    This is a road legal race car with no sound deadening, carpets, radio, traction control, ABS, heater or air conditioning. It's light, fast and a whole lot of fun.
